Understanding Automotive Headliners
Automotive headliners are the material layers installed on
the interior roof of vehicles. These systems generally consist of foam-backed
fabric, fiberglass, polyurethane, polyester fibers, and composite materials
designed to provide insulation, noise reduction, and a visually appealing cabin
finish.
Headliners are now becoming multifunctional interior systems
capable of integrating:
- Ambient
lighting
- Voice
assistant microphones
- Sunroof
mechanisms
- Overhead
consoles
- Airbag
systems
- Sensors
and connectivity features
As vehicle interiors become more technology-oriented, the
demand for innovative and lightweight headliner solutions continues to rise.

Expansion of Electric Vehicle Production
Electric vehicles are emerging as a major growth catalyst
for the automotive headliner market. EV manufacturers prioritize lightweight
construction and quieter cabin environments, making advanced headliners
particularly valuable.
Since electric vehicles operate with minimal engine noise,
cabin sound insulation becomes more important. Headliners play a critical role
in reducing road and wind noise while supporting integrated electronic systems
and lightweight design goals.

Durability and Maintenance Concerns
Headliners are exposed to varying temperature conditions,
humidity, and long-term wear. Problems such as sagging fabric, adhesive
degradation, and discoloration remain ongoing concerns for manufacturers aiming
to improve product longevity and quality standards.

Regional Outlook
Asia Pacific Leads Global Market
Asia Pacific dominates the automotive headliner market with
a 45.6% share, supported by strong automotive manufacturing activity in China,
India, Japan, and South Korea.
China remains the largest contributor in the region,
estimated at US$ 3.0 billion, driven by large-scale vehicle production,
expanding EV adoption, and rapid technological innovation in automotive
interiors.
India is another major growth engine, projected at US$ 689.1
million, fueled by rising passenger vehicle demand, increasing middle-class
income levels, and growing investments in automotive manufacturing
infrastructure.
North America Maintains Strong Position
North America holds a 24.8% market share, led by the United
States at US$ 3.4 billion in 2026. Strong demand for SUVs, pickup trucks,
luxury vehicles, and electric vehicles continues to support market growth.
The region also benefits from advanced automotive
technologies, premium interior preferences, and strong research and development
investments.
